MIT dorm rooms

We have a block of rooms for the conference set aside in Next House for June 21-30, 2004 (and a limited number on June 20). Next House is an undergraduate residence hall located at 500 Memorial Drive (map). The room block consists of 50 singles and 35 doubles. The prices for the single rooms are $47 per night and the double rooms are $63 per night per room. These rooms are basic dorm rooms with 1 or 2 twin beds, a desk, chair, closet, phone and chest of drawers. The rooms come with linens and towels and are serviced by housekeeping daily. Bathrooms are shared and are located on each floor.

Dorm room reservations are made through the conference registration form. If you have already registered for the conference and want to add a dorm room reservation, please go to that same form and follow the instructions.

If you need to make changes to your reservation dates or cancel your reservation, please contact us at ; do not contact Next House.

All dorm reservations must be made by June 4, 2004.
